Appropriateness of emotion

Mental functions that produce congruence of feeling or affect with the situation, such as happiness at receiving good news.

What is the ICF classification?

The ICF (International Classification of Functioning, Disability and Health) is a WHO classification that describes how health conditions affect a person's functioning — body functions, body structures, activities and participation, and environmental factors. It complements ICD-10/ICD-11 diagnosis codes with functioning assessment data used in rehabilitation, disability evaluation, and care planning.
